Analysis

In 2023, agriculture, forestry, and fishing, value added (current us$), per in Thailand stood at 86,577 current US$ per square kilometre.

The figure is up 2.4% on the previous year and down 7.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, agriculture, forestry, and fishing, value added (current us$), per in Thailand peaked at 93,153 current US$ per square kilometre in 2013 and was at its lowest, 2,128 current US$ per square kilometre, in 1961.

That places Thailand 52nd out of 202 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ated

Agriculture, forestry, and fishing, value added (current US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Agriculture, forestry, and fishing, value added (current US$) ÷ Land area (sq. km)
